That a Late 70's bottle I think.

The screw cap arrived in the late 60's I think. The bottles had the 1784 instead of 1608 until the mid 70's when they found another 176 years of history. There was no one to object to them calling themselves the oldest distillery since Lockes closed in the late 50's.

It has 70 Proof which would have changed in 1980 I think. I stand to be corrected.

I think it may be an exported bottle, Irish bottles were 70cl then I think. Where did your Father in Law get the bottle?

I've never seen a label like that with the 3 stars on top. I've seen later ones have 'The Original' and some earlier ones have 9 year old.

I wouldn't have an idea of value. They range from €20-60 on whiskyauction.com but I didn't see one with a label like yours.

This is probably early 80's all right. The change from Proof to ABV happended as you say Willie in 1980 but with both being used it would stand to reason that they used both for a while until the buying public got used to te new ABV system.

No major value I'm afraid as it is the basic Blend (Whiote Bush) but nice all the same.You might get a few quid extra for it with the Heraldic Box but it is quite common. basically Coat of Arms for prominent Surnames of Ireland was the theme if I remember correctly.
